Observation of the Transition from Thomson to Compton Scattering in Multiphoton Interactions with Low-Energy Electrons

C. I. Moore, J. P. Knauer, and D. D. Meyerhofer
Phys. Rev. Lett. 74, 2439 – Published 27 March 1995
PDFExport Citation

Abstract

We have observed longitudinal acceleration of free electrons by photon scattering in the low-energy Thomson regime. This is the first observation of the transition between the Thomson and Compton regimes of electron scattering due to higher-order photon interactions.
